Distance From Indira Gandhi International Airport to Vijayawada Airport (DEL - VGA Distance)

The flight distance from Indira Gandhi International Airport (DEL) to Vijayawada Airport (VGA) is 865 miles. This is equivalent to 1391 kilometers or 751 nautical miles. The distance shown below is the straight line distance (may be called as flying or air distance) or direct flight distance between airports.


1391 kilometers is the distance from Indira Gandhi International Airport, India to Vijayawada Airport, India.


Flight Duration between Delhi, India and Vijayawada, India

Estimated flight time from Indira Gandhi International Airport, Delhi, India to Vijayawada Airport, Vijayawada, India is 1 hours 43 minutes under avarage conditions. The flight time calculator assumes an average flight speed for a commercial airliner of 500 mph, which is equivalent to 805 km/hr or 434 knots. Your actual flying time may vary depending on wind speeds or weather conditions.
